From 0760a5a08a9d713820fe4fe3282d4b162fe153e7 Mon Sep 17 00:00:00 2001 From: Chaoscaot Date: Mon, 10 Nov 2025 09:42:24 +0100 Subject: [PATCH] Update build scripts: migrate to Spigot API, adjust JVM toolchains and Java version. Signed-off-by: Chaoscaot --- VelocityCore/Dependencies/build.gradle.kts | 4 ++++ WebsiteBackend/build.gradle.kts | 9 +++++++++ 2 files changed, 13 insertions(+) diff --git a/VelocityCore/Dependencies/build.gradle.kts b/VelocityCore/Dependencies/build.gradle.kts index 20d16019..7d510778 100644 --- a/VelocityCore/Dependencies/build.gradle.kts +++ b/VelocityCore/Dependencies/build.gradle.kts @@ -36,6 +36,10 @@ tasks.build { finalizedBy(tasks.shadowJar) } +kotlin { + jvmToolchain(17) +} + java { sourceCompatibility = JavaVersion.VERSION_17 targetCompatibility = JavaVersion.VERSION_17 diff --git a/WebsiteBackend/build.gradle.kts b/WebsiteBackend/build.gradle.kts index da07d597..befe152a 100644 --- a/WebsiteBackend/build.gradle.kts +++ b/WebsiteBackend/build.gradle.kts @@ -24,6 +24,15 @@ plugins { application } +kotlin { + jvmToolchain(21) +} + +java { + sourceCompatibility = JavaVersion.VERSION_21 + targetCompatibility = JavaVersion.VERSION_21 +} + application { mainClass.set("de.steamwar.ApplicationKt") }